Catalog : NURS.5520 Social, Cultural and Policy Issues in Health Care (Formerly 33.552)

NURS.5520 — Graduate

Id: 004575 Offering: 1 Credits: 3-3

Description

This course links health and illness to other central domains of life: gender, kinship, and culture within the context of the family, community and the current health care system. It draws on concepts from the social, health, and policy sciences to critically examine factors relating to health and health-seeking behaviors across the life course. Ethical dimensions of health policy formation and implementation are analyzed.

Prerequisites

Pre-Reqs: Graduate Certificate or MS in Nursing, or DNP Nursing, or Instructor permission.
